Fortnite Star Wars Quests – How to Complete Star Wars May the 4th Quests

For a limited time, you can complete Star Wars-themed quests over at Fortnite, which involve lightsabers, the E-11 Blaster Rifle, and of course, Stormtroopers.

All in all, the objectives aren’t that complex. There are three Stormtrooper Checkpoints on the Fortnite map, and they’re all marked when you select the mission, so there isn’t an element of mystery involved. E-11 Blaster Rifles and Lightsabers are a bit more elusive, but it’s going to depend on luck with ground loot for the most part.

Fortnite Star Wars Quests End Time – When Does the Star Wars May the 4th Event End

The Star Wars event kicked off early on Tuesday, May 3, the day before the worldwide celebration. Thankfully, you’ll have a bit more time than that to enjoy the themed content in battle royale, as well as do some catch up with any pending quests.

The Star Wars May the 4th event in Fortnite ends on Monday, May 16. At the time of publication, the timer indicates that there is “a week and six days left” for the event. That being said, it may end closer to Tuesday, May 17 depending on your local timezone. In summary, you have almost two full weeks to complete the missions.

Fortnite Star Wars May the 4th Event Rewards

There are six missions to complete as part of the Star Wars May the 4th event in Fortnite, each granting 30k experience, which makes for a nice bonus towards that battle pass. But there is one specific reward if you complete at least five of them.

The reward for completing five Star Wars May the 4th quests in Fortnite is a banner icon, which you can see below:
